Bollywood actor Bhumi Pednekar began her performing profession with the 2015 movie Dum Laga Ke Haisha, which required her to placed on weight and shed her glamorous real-life look. Next, she appeared in Toilet: Ek Prem Katha and Shubh Mangal Saavdhan, each of which featured her in de-glam roles. However, after watching Bhumi in these movies, individuals questioned her alternative when she appeared in an ultra-glam avatar within the 2019 movie Pati Patni Aur Woh. Bhumi not too long ago expressed how she disagrees with individuals who suppose actors who look lovely on-screen should not gifted.
While interacting with former journalist Rajeev Masand throughout on the not too long ago held FICCI Frames 2023, Bhumi stated that her ‘vainness’ doesn’t take away from her ‘craft’. “I benefit from the glamour little bit of being an actor, I like it. I’m inherently that particular person. At the beginning of my profession, my movies didn’t give me the chance to showcase that, however no complaints. I can sit in entrance of the mirror and do my glam for hours. It is therapeutic, and I’m not ashamed of claiming that in any respect.”
The Afwaah actor added, “Because of the movies I do, individuals suppose I’m a critical actor. But simply because I get pleasure from vainness, it doesn’t take away something from my craft.”
Bhumi also addressed the individuals who consider that actors who dance and sing of their movies should not as gifted as those that characteristic in critical roles. She opined, “Comedy really is the hardest type of artwork. You should be really in your toes, that you must have that timing, that metre. You nonetheless have to make individuals really feel. People suppose she is simply dancing and singing around the trees. No, that takes some critical expertise as properly.”
In 2023, Bhumi has 5 releases, two of which — Bheed and Afwaah — have already hit theatres. She now has The Lady Killer, Bhakshak, and Mere Husband Ki Biwi within the pipeline.
